University Suspends Academic Who Accused Jason Arday of Plagiarism
20 Ağustos 2026BBC News
- Nathan Cofnas, an academic, has been suspended by his university following accusations of plagiarism against the late Cambridge professor Jason Arday. Cofnas claims that he is now facing an investigation for allegedly discriminating against Arday.
